In Search of Opera - Princeton Studies in Opera Carolyn Abbate
In Search of Opera - Princeton Studies in Opera
Carolyn Abbate
Considers the nature of operatic performance and the acoustic images of performance present in operas from Monteverdi to Ravel. This book argues that operatic works are indelibly bound to the contingency of live singing, playing, and staging. It explores a spectrum of attitudes towards musical performance.
